双机热备
众所周知,业务相关的文件和数据是企业最重要的资产,绝对不能丢失。这些文件和数据,需要备份在哪里才安全?专家建议,最好 将备份数据储存在远离企业所在位置,例如专业安全的数据中心,这样的备份方法称为异地备份,好处是可以将地域性意外的风险减至最低,例如一座大厦遇到火灾、盗窃等意外,储存在远离这座大厦的数据亦不会被波及。所以在 911 灾难发生之后,经互联网进行的异地备份服务便开始广为人们接受和认可。
双机热备
组建双机热备的方案主要有三种方式,分别为:复制方式、共享存储方式,全冗余方式。
复制方式
这种方式主要利用数据的同步方式,保证主备服务器的数据一致性。
基于数据复制的方式有多种方法,其性能和安全也不尽相同。
以文件方式的复制主要适用于WEB页的更新,FTP上传应用,对主备机数据完整性,连续性要求不高的情况下使用。单纯的文件方式的拷贝不适用于数据库等应用,因为打开的文件是不能被复制。
目前国际国内,比较成熟的双机热备通常会使用硬盘数据拦截的技术,这种硬盘数据拦截的软件称为镜像软件,这种技术当前已非常成熟。
共享存储(磁盘阵列)方式
共享存储方式主要通过磁盘阵列作为两台服务器的共享存储。在工作过程中,两台服务器将以一个虚拟的IP地址对外提供服务,依工作方式的不同,将服务请求发送给其中一台服务器承担。同时,服务器通过心跳线(往往采用建立私有网络的方式)侦测另一台服务器的工作状况。当一台服务器出现故障时,另一台服务器根据心跳侦测的情况做出判断,并进行切换,接管服务。对于用户而言,这一过程是全自动的,在很短时间内完成,从而对业务不会造成影响。两台服务器可以采用互备、主从、并行等不同的方式。由于使用共享的存储设备,因此两台服务器使用的实际上是一样的数据,由双机或集群软件对其进行管理。
全冗余方式
共享存储作为双机热备中唯一存储数据的设备,它一旦发生故障往往会造成双机热备系统全面崩溃。
采用全冗余方式来实现存储冗余,存储高可用性,是很好的解决方案,也已经越来越多的被用户接受。
随着科技的进步,云存储,云计算发展,对于存储热备已经进入了成熟及快速发展阶段,双机热备也随着技术的进步,进入到了没有单点故障的全冗余双机热备方式。
计算机技术有些很难严格界定其属于哪一种技术范畴,就双机热备来说,也已不仅仅是个存储技术,也是一种计算机集成或计算机集群的技术。